Whether you are a seasoned goat farmer or just starting out, understanding the fundamental principles of dairy goat nutrition is crucial for success. --- Understanding the Nutritional Needs of Dairy Goats Dairy goats require a balanced diet that supplies all essential nutrients in appropriate proportions to support their physiological functions, reproduction, growth, and high milk production. The key components of a goat’s diet include energy, proteins, minerals, vitamins, and water. Energy Energy is vital for maintaining basic bodily functions, milk production, and activity levels. The primary source of energy for dairy goats comes from carbohydrates, which are found in: - Forages such as grasses, hay, and browse plants - Concentrates like grains (corn, oats, barley) - By-products such as beet pulp and soybean hulls Proteins Proteins are critical for tissue repair, milk synthesis, and overall growth. Good protein sources include: - Legume hays (alfalfa, clover) - Concentrates like soybean meal, cottonseed meal, and fishmeal - Pasture legumes Minerals Minerals support skeletal development, enzyme functions, and metabolic processes. Important minerals include: - Calcium - Phosphorus - Salt (sodium chloride) - Trace minerals such as selenium, zinc, copper, and manganese 2 Vitamins Vitamins are essential for immune function, reproduction, and metabolic health. Dietary sources include: - Green leafy forages (rich in vitamins A, E) - Supplementation with vitamin premixes if necessary Water Water is perhaps the most critical nutrient. Dairy goats require constant access to clean, fresh water to support milk production and overall health. --- Feeding Practices for Dairy Goats Implementing effective feeding practices is key to ensuring your dairy goats receive a balanced diet. Proper management involves understanding their dietary stages, adjusting feed based on production cycles, and providing consistent quality feed. 1. Forage-Based Diets Forages should form the foundation of a dairy goat’s diet, constituting about 70-80% of their daily intake. Good-quality hay, pasture, and browse are economical and nutritious sources. - Ensure that forages are free from mold, weeds, and spoilage. - Supplement with fresh pasture or browse during grazing seasons. - Rotate grazing areas to promote healthy pasture growth. 2. Concentrate Feeding Concentrates are added to meet energy and protein requirements, especially during peak lactation. - Use high-quality grains like corn, oats, or barley. - Supplement with protein- rich feeds such as soybean meal or cottonseed meal. - Avoid overfeeding concentrates to prevent digestive issues like acidosis. 3. Mineral and Vitamin Supplements Providing mineral blocks or loose mineral mixes ensures goats meet their micronutrient needs. - Offer free-choice mineral supplements formulated for dairy goats. - Consider vitamin supplementation during periods of limited forage availability or specific physiological stages. 4. Feeding Schedule and Management Consistency in feeding times encourages healthy digestion and milk production. - Feed goats twice daily, morning and evening. - Monitor feed intake and adjust quantities based on body condition and production levels. - Avoid sudden changes in diet to prevent 3 digestive disturbances. 5. Water Accessibility Ensure goats have unlimited access to clean, fresh water at all times. - Regularly clean water containers. - Use large enough water troughs to prevent competition. --- Nutritional Management During Different Physiological Stages Dairy goats undergo various physiological stages—dry period, kidding, lactation, and breeding—each with distinct nutritional requirements. 1. Dry Period During the dry period, goats are not lactating but need adequate nutrition to maintain body condition and prepare for the next lactation. - Focus on high-quality forage and adequate minerals. - Avoid overfeeding concentrates to prevent metabolic issues like ketosis. - Maintain a body condition score (BCS) of around 3-3.5 on a 5-point scale. 2. Kidding and Early Lactation This is a critical period where nutritional demands are high due to milk production. - Increase energy intake with concentrates if necessary. - Ensure sufficient calcium and phosphorus to support milk synthesis and prevent hypocalcemia. - Provide additional vitamins, especially A, D, and E. 3. Peak Lactation During peak milk production, nutritional needs are at their highest. - Maintain high-quality forage and concentrates. - Balance energy and protein to sustain milk yield. - Monitor body condition and adjust feeding accordingly. 4. Late Lactation and Drying Off As milk production declines, gradually reduce concentrate intake. - Maintain forage quality to support continued health. - Prepare goats for the dry period by gradually decreasing concentrates. 5. Reproductive Stage Proper nutrition supports conception and healthy pregnancy. - Ensure adequate mineral intake, especially calcium and selenium. - Avoid sudden dietary changes that could affect fertility. --- 4 Common Nutritional Challenges and Solutions Maintaining optimal nutrition for dairy goats can sometimes present challenges. Here are common issues and their solutions: 1. Milk Fever (Hypocalcemia) - Occurs due to low blood calcium levels during early lactation. - Prevention: Provide calcium-rich diets during late pregnancy and early lactation. - Treatment: Administer calcium supplements under veterinary supervision. 2. Acidosis - Caused by excessive grain intake leading to rumen pH imbalance. - Prevention: Balance grain and forage, and introduce concentrates gradually. 3. Mineral Deficiencies - Symptoms include poor growth, reproductive issues, or weak bones. - Solution: Use well- formulated mineral supplements tailored for dairy goats. 4. Nutritional Requirements Dairy goats have specific dietary needs depending on their physiological state—whether they are in maintenance, lactation, or gestation. Key nutrient groups include: - Energy: Primarily derived from carbohydrates and fats; essential for milk synthesis. - Protein: Needed for tissue repair, milk protein synthesis, and overall growth. - Minerals: Including calcium, phosphorus, magnesium, and trace elements like zinc and selenium. - Vitamins: Such as A, D, E, and B-complex, vital for metabolic processes. - Water: Critical for all bodily functions, especially milk production. 2. Balancing Rations A well-balanced diet should mimic the natural grazing behavior of goats and include a mix of forages, concentrates, and supplements: - Forages: The foundation of the diet, such as pasture, hay, or silage. - Concentrates: Grains and protein meals to supplement energy and protein needs. - Mineral and Vitamin Supplements: To prevent deficiencies. 3. Rumen Fermentation and Digestion As ruminants, goats depend heavily on their rumen microbes to digest fibrous feeds. A balanced diet supports healthy microbial populations, which are essential for efficient nutrient extraction and overall health. --- The Role of CABI in Advancing Goat Nutrition Centered on research and knowledge dissemination, CABI (Centre for Agriculture and Bioscience International) plays an integral role in improving dairy goat feeding practices worldwide. Utilizing Local Feed Resources Maximizing the use of locally available feeds reduces costs and enhances sustainability. Common resources include: - Grasses and Legumes: Such as clover, alfalfa, and native pasture species. - Crop Residues: Maize stovers, rice straw, and other agricultural by-products. - Agro-industrial By-products: Bran, oilseed meals, and fruit/vegetable waste. - Leaves and Fodder Trees: Leucaena, Gliricidia, and other leguminous trees. 2. Formulating Balanced Rations Formulation should consider the specific needs based on the goat’s physiological stage: - Lactating Does: Require higher energy and protein levels, with supplementation to support milk yield. - Dry or Non- lactating Goats: Need maintenance diets that prevent weight loss. - Pregnant Does: Require increased mineral and vitamin supplementation to support fetal development. 3. Feeding Management - Consistent Feeding Schedule: Regular feeding times promote Dairy Goats Feeding And Nutrition Cabi 7 better intake and digestion. - Gradual Dietary Changes: To prevent digestive disturbances. - Providing Clean Water: Fresh, clean water must always be accessible. 4. Supplementation and Mineralization - Mineral Blocks or Loose Minerals: To prevent deficiencies. - Vitamins: Supplement during high-demand periods such as late pregnancy or peak lactation. - Energy and Protein Supplements: When forage quality is poor or during high production phases. --- Monitoring and Adjusting the Feeding Program Regular assessment of body condition scores (BCS), milk yield, and reproductive performance helps determine if the current diet meets the goats’ needs. Adjustments should be made based on: - Feed Intake: Ensuring the goats are consuming adequate amounts. - Milk Output: Monitoring for signs of nutritional deficiency or excess. - Health Status: Observing for signs of deficiencies or toxins. - Environmental Conditions: Accounting for seasonal changes affecting feed availability. --- Common Challenges and Solutions in Dairy Goat Nutrition 1. Seasonal Feed Shortages Solution: Conserving feeds through hay or silage production, and diversifying feed sources. 2. Nutritional Deficiencies Solution: Incorporating mineral and vitamin supplements, and improving forage quality. 3. Cost Constraints Solution: Utilizing local, inexpensive feed resources, and adopting low-cost supplementation strategies. 4.
